Very clear tintype of a standing Union soldier posed cradling his Dahlgren rifle in his arms. He wears a dark forage cap, buttoned-up dark frock coat and matching dark trousers.
Contrast and clarity are excellent. Plate has a few dark specks off to one side but this is minor.
Image comes with decorative brass mat and stamped brass frame.
Cloth case is in nice condition. [ad][ph:L]
